Qualcomm Signs 3G/4G China Patent License Agreement with Gionee

Qualcomm Incorporated (NASDAQ: QCOM) today announced that it has entered into a new 3G and 4G Chinese Patent License Agreement with Gionee Communication Equipment Co. Ltd. Under the terms of the agreement, Qualcomm has granted Gionee a royalty-bearing patent license to develop, manufacture and sell 3G WCDMA and CDMA2000 and 4G LTE (including “3-mode” GSM, TD-SCDMA and LTE-TDD) complete devices for use in China. The royalties payable by Gionee are consistent with the terms of the rectification plan submitted by Qualcomm to China’s National Development and Reform Commission (NDRC).
